Men Who Cook Returns to St. Paul the Apostle in Clear Lake
St. Paul the Apostle in Clear Lake will hold its 7th Annual Men Who Cook fundraiser.

NASSAU BAY, TX — Imagine buying a cookbook and being able to try all the recipes without running up a grocery bill on something that might turn out not to taste very good?
That's the idea behind the 7th Annual Men Who Cook fundraiser being held at St. Paul the Apostle, 18223 Point Lookout Dr., Nassau Bay, in the Clear Lake area.

After sampling all of the recipes, attendees will be able to talk with a each cook to find out how he prepared his portion offering. Tickets for the event are $35, and every pair of tickets receives a complimentary cookbook.
Additional cookbooks can be purchased for $10. Tables are available for $400, the price tag includes eight tickets, four cookbooks and two bottles of wine.

All proceeds from the evening will benefit St. Paul the Apostle's ACTS ministries, which provides scholarships to area children, and the mission be self sufficient.
